II.2.4) Description of the procurement: Clarion Housing Group wish to appoint a panel of Suppliers within our operating regions to provide the following Consultancy Services:
Architect
Building Services (MEP) Engineer
Clerk of Works/Site Supervisor
Employer's Agent
Principal Designer
Project Manager
Quantity Surveyor
Structural Engineer
Valuer

The Service must offer regional expertise, be responsive to our business needs and provide value to our Organisation. Suppliers must have the capacity to take on increased volumes of work as our Development Programme grows. Each of our five regions is expected to deliver 350 to 1,000 units per annum through private and public land led opportunities, regeneration of our existing Estate, an affordable grant programme and PRS opportunities. We are seeking to deliver new homes of all tenures on our own and through partnerships and joint ventures.
